contemporary one
ages 7-12
prerequisite: at least 2 years of Ballet training.
Instructor: Cat Faszewski
Contemporary is a form of dance that fuses modern, jazz, and ballet techniques and conveys the emotion of a song through the body's movements. In this class, students will focus on continuation of movement, connectivity to movement, emotional connection to movements and flexibility. This is a highly technical class and is not recommended to students who are in less than two classes per week. Ballet is required with this class.
